summaryrefslogtreecommitdiffstats
path: root/sca-java-2.x/trunk
diff options
context:
space:
mode:
authorbdaniel <bdaniel@13f79535-47bb-0310-9956-ffa450edef68>2011-06-17 21:24:20 +0000
committerbdaniel <bdaniel@13f79535-47bb-0310-9956-ffa450edef68>2011-06-17 21:24:20 +0000
commit46639afca6c568f624c1ca4ae6886b4ae914cc95 (patch)
treebc7ed08414c91f28061579aadd2f732bd86363b8 /sca-java-2.x/trunk
parentf75a5166c0b4a053e2a0505b535e9c885892a401 (diff)
Endpoints should only inherit interaction intents
git-svn-id: http://svn.us.apache.org/repos/asf/tuscany@1137036 13f79535-47bb-0310-9956-ffa450edef68
Diffstat (limited to 'sca-java-2.x/trunk')
-rw-r--r--sca-java-2.x/trunk/modules/builder/src/main/java/org/apache/tuscany/sca/builder/impl/CompositePolicyBuilderImpl.java12
1 files changed, 6 insertions, 6 deletions
diff --git a/sca-java-2.x/trunk/modules/builder/src/main/java/org/apache/tuscany/sca/builder/impl/CompositePolicyBuilderImpl.java b/sca-java-2.x/trunk/modules/builder/src/main/java/org/apache/tuscany/sca/builder/impl/CompositePolicyBuilderImpl.java
index 9c4da518d7..ac893e4678 100644
--- a/sca-java-2.x/trunk/modules/builder/src/main/java/org/apache/tuscany/sca/builder/impl/CompositePolicyBuilderImpl.java
+++ b/sca-java-2.x/trunk/modules/builder/src/main/java/org/apache/tuscany/sca/builder/impl/CompositePolicyBuilderImpl.java
@@ -108,16 +108,16 @@ public class CompositePolicyBuilderImpl extends ComponentPolicyBuilderImpl imple
// Inherit from binding
- inherit(ep, null, true, ep.getBinding());
+ inherit(ep, Intent.Type.interaction, true, ep.getBinding());
// Inherit from composite/component/service
- inherit(ep, null, true, ep.getService(), ep.getComponent(), composite );
+ inherit(ep, Intent.Type.interaction, true, ep.getService(), ep.getComponent(), composite );
if (componentService.getInterfaceContract() != null) {
// Inherit from the component.service.interface
// Do not check mutual exclusion here.. interfaces do not follow normal rules
// of the structural hierarchy (Policy spec 4.10)
- inherit(ep, null, false, componentService.getInterfaceContract().getInterface());
+ inherit(ep, Intent.Type.interaction, false, componentService.getInterfaceContract().getInterface());
}
// Replace profile intents with their required intents
@@ -163,16 +163,16 @@ public class CompositePolicyBuilderImpl extends ComponentPolicyBuilderImpl imple
for (EndpointReference epr : componentReference.getEndpointReferences()) {
// Inherit from binding
- inherit(epr, null, true, epr.getBinding());
+ inherit(epr, Intent.Type.interaction, true, epr.getBinding());
// Inherit from composite/component/reference
- inherit(epr, null, true, epr.getReference(), epr.getComponent(), composite);
+ inherit(epr, Intent.Type.interaction, true, epr.getReference(), epr.getComponent(), composite);
// Inherit from the component.reference.interface
if (componentReference.getInterfaceContract() != null) {
// Do not check mutual exclusion here.. interfaces do not follow normal rules
// of the structural hierarchy (Policy spec 4.10)
- inherit(epr, null, true, componentReference.getInterfaceContract().getInterface());
+ inherit(epr, Intent.Type.interaction, true, componentReference.getInterfaceContract().getInterface());
}
// Replace profile intents with their required intents